moggymatt wrote:I'm in the process of waxing and lubing this weekend. At what point do the belts need replacing if there not frayed?
If not frayed and look good, just run em, you could use a belt dressing on them if you can clean off the excess. If the machine sat for a few years they may have a "'set"' in them, but that will come out in use.

i was reading some old forums on here said parts on a mark v will work on a mark vii why wouldnt the drive belt be the same?

Re: belts

Posted: Wed Mar 02, 2016 8:34 pm
by JPG
hobbies wrote:i was reading some old forums on here said parts on a mark v will work on a mark vii why wouldnt the drive belt be the same?
The idler shaft is 2" further away from the motor shaft on a Mark VII.

The poly-v belt, though narrower, will work.
